Quick & Easy Turkey & Veggie Wraps
This recipe is perfect for a quick lunch or a light dinner. It's healthy, customizable, and ready in minutes!
Ingredients:
- 4 large flour tortillas
- 4 oz sliced turkey breast
- 1/2 cup shredded carrots
- 1/2 cup shredded lettuce
- 1/4 cup chopped cucumber
- 2 tablespoons light mayonnaise or plain Greek yogurt
- 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ard (optional)
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ions:
- Lay out the tortillas on a flat surface.
- Spread a thin layer of mayonnaise (or yogurt) and mustard (if using) on each tortilla.
- Arrange sliced turkey evenly over the spread.
- Top with shredded carrots, lettuce, and cucumber.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Roll up the tortillas tightly and enjoy!
Cooking Tips:
- For a heartier wrap, add some avocado slices or a sprinkle of cheese.
- Leftover cooked quinoa or brown rice makes a fantastic addition.
- Grill the wraps lightly in a pan for a warm and slightly crispy treat.
Creamy Turkey and Wild Rice Casserole
This comforting casserole is a perfect family meal, easily adaptable for a crowd or a cozy night in.
Ingredients:
- 8 oz sliced turkey breast, cut into bite-sized pieces
- 1 cup cooked wild rice
- 1 (10.75 oz) can condensed cream of mushroom soup
- 1/2 cup milk
- 1/4 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- 1/4 cup chopped green onions
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ions:
-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
- In a large bowl, combine the cooked wild rice, turkey, cream of mushroom soup, and milk.
- Stir in the cheddar cheese and green onions. Season with salt and pepper.
- Pour the mixture into a greased 8x8 inch baking dish.
-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until heated through and bubbly.
Cooking Tips:
- For extra flavor, sauté the turkey with some diced onions and garlic before adding it to the casserole.
- Add a handful of frozen peas or chopped broccoli for extra veggies.
- Use different cheeses, such as Gruyere or Swiss, for a unique flavor profile.
Turkey Lettuce Wraps with Peanut Sauce
These healthy and refreshing lettuce wraps are a fantastic light dinner or appetizer. They are also naturally gluten-free!
Ingredients:
- 6 oz sliced turkey breast, shredded
- 1/2 cup shredded carrots
- 1/4 cup chopped red bell pepper
- 1/4 cup chopped cilantro
- 12 large lettuce leaves (butter lettuce or romaine work well)
- Peanut Sauce:
- 1/4 cup peanut butter
- 2 tablespoons soy sauce
- 1 tablespoon rice vinegar
- 1 tablespoon honey or maple syrup
- 1 tablespoon water
Instructions:
- Prepare the peanut sauce by whisking together all ingredients until smooth. Adjust sweetness and consistency as needed.
- In a bowl, combine the shredded turkey, carrots, bell pepper, and cilantro.
- Spoon the turkey mixture into the lettuce leaves.
- Drizzle generously with peanut sauce and enjoy!
